Abstract
BACKGROUND: Existing evidence showed that Human Immunodeficiency Virus counselling and testing uptake among Ethiopian youths is low, and factors contributing to it are not well studied. Therefore, this study aims to assess the status of uptake and identify its determinants using the 2016 Ethiopia Demographic and Health Survey data.Entities:

Socio-demographic characteristics of Ethiopian youths, EDHS 2016
| Variables | Categories | Total (%) | Ever been tested for HIV |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Yes | No | |||||
| N | % | N | % | |||
| Religion | Orthodox | 4647 (43.9) | 1980 | 42.6 | 2667 | 57.4 |
| Protestant | 2500 (23.6) | 810 | 32.4 | 1690 | 67.6 | |
| Muslim | 3222 (30.4) | 846 | 26.3 | 2376 | 73.8 | |
| Other | 299 (2.2) | 57 | 24.9 | 172 | 75.2 | |
| Wealth Status | Poor | 3450 (32.6) | 835 | 24.2 | 2615 | 75.8 |
| Middle | 1960 (18.5) | 598 | 30.5 | 1362 | 69.5 | |
| Rich | 5187 (49.0) | 2260 | 43.6 | 2928 | 56.4 | |
| Marital Status | Never in union | 7388 (69.7) | 2040 | 27.6 | 5349 | 72.4 |
| Married | 2684 (25.3) | 1363 | 50.8 | 1322 | 49.2 | |
| Other | 525 (5.0) | 291 | 55.3 | 235 | 44.7 | |
| Sex of household head | Male | 8104 (76.5) | 2756 | 34.0 | 5348 | 66.0 |
| Female | 2494 (23.5) | 937 | 37.6 | 1557 | 62.4 | |
| Occupational Status | Not working | 4262 (40.2) | 1358 | 31.9 | 2905 | 68.2 |
| Agricultural Workers | 3572 (33.7) | 988 | 27.7 | 2584 | 72.3 | |
| Professionals | 253 (2.4) | 199 | 78.8 | 54 | 21.2 | |
| Trade/Sales | 1014 (9.6) | 529 | 52.2 | 485 | 47.9 | |
| Elementary work | 968 (9.1) | 334 | 34.5 | 634 | 65.5 | |
| Others | 528 (5.0) | 285 | 54.0 | 243 | 46.1 | |
| Residence | Urban | 2335 (22.0) | 1200 | 51.4 | 1134 | 48.6 |
| Rural | 8263 (78.0) | 2493 | 30.2 | 5770 | 69.8 | |
| Educational level | No education | 1773 (16.7) | 411 | 23.2 | 1362 | 76.8 |
| Primary | 6076 (57.3) | 1783 | 29.3 | 4294 | 70.7 | |
| Secondary | 2095 (19.8) | 1046 | 49.9 | 1048 | 50.1 | |
| Higher | 654 (6.2) | 453 | 69.3 | 200 | 30.7 | |
| Sex of the respondent | Female | 6143 (58.0) | 2315 | 37.7 | 3828 | 62.3 |
| Male | 4455 (42.0) | 1378 | 30.9 | 3077 | 69.1 | |
